Output e9585c60d598a8f599555f758c638817d200cc8be19e7895db2e34e2622a3cd1:0

value
1679445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e51ff900407e3f6073e2f612d351f652f144309 OP_EQUAL
address
MHxUnsZzHacbFMC8JYCpBPCAH4FBmuGAeT
transaction
e9585c60d598a8f599555f758c638817d200cc8be19e7895db2e34e2622a3cd1
spent
true